Medical Exams for copyright Application
Obtaining a copyright demands undergoing medical examinations conducted by an accredited civil surgeon. These exams are essential to ensure that applicants do not pose a public health risk to the United States. During the medical examination, doctors will assess your overall physical condition. They will review your medical history, conduct a physical checkup, and could order additional tests based on your individual circumstances.
- Typical medical exams include checks for infectious diseases, emotional health, and any potential disabilities.
- Applicants must also undergo a evaluation for communicable diseases to safeguard public health.
- Failing to meet the medical requirements may result a denial of your copyright application.
It's essential to schedule your medical exam well in advance and comply all requirements provided by the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S). Comprehensive cooperation with the civil surgeon is vital for a successful outcome.
